The Resource Recovery Division provides trash collection service to approximately 175,000 homes in the county. Citizens and residents in the County-contracted collection areas should place their trash containers curbside by 6 a.m. on their regularly scheduled collection day. Trash will be collected between the hours of 6 a.m. and 8 p.m.

Largo, MD – A new ban on single-use, carryout plastic bags distributed at check-out registers by retailers and other businesses in Prince George’s County will go into effect on January 1, 2024. CB-032-2023, approved by the County Council in June 2023, also requires retailers to charge at least a 10-cent fee for each paper and reusable …

The Landfill is permitted by the Maryland Department of the Environment and accepts only municipal solid waste. The Brown Station Road Sanitary Landfill located at 11611 White House Road in Upper Marlboro is open to the public Monday - Saturday between the hours of 8 a.m. - 3:30 p.m. Closed Sunday.For more information about acceptable or non-acceptable bulky items, contact PGC311. Special bulk pickups are available for a bulk piles that exceed the 10’ X 5’ X 5’ limit, but are not larger than 20’ X 5’ X 5’. The items can be collected for a $100 fee. The request to schedule a bulky waste pickup must be made before placing trash at the curbside for collection. Each household is entitled to two bulky waste pickups per year of up to 25 cubic yards each. If the bulky waste pile exceeds 25 cubic yards and ...

Prince George's County accepts items that can be composted in your backyard, such as fruits and vegetables, leftovers, coffee grounds, and tea, as well as items accepted for industrial composting, such as food-soiled paper, dairy products, and meats and bones.
